Innere Stadt
Discover the heart of Vienna in the 1st district, where historic quarters meet corporate headquarters. Explore iconic sights like Hofburg Imperial Palace, Stephansdom, and Vienna State Opera for a memorable experience.

Leopoldstadt
Surrounded by the Danube Canal and the Danube, this central district boasts the Wiener Prater amusement park, Schweizerhaus beer garden, and Augarten park. Explore cultural institutions like the Leopoldstadt Museum. Move around easily via the U2 metro line

Wieden
Near the city centre, Wieden boasts the largest market of Vienna, Naschmarkt, and the famous baroque Karlskirche. Explore local bars, restaurants, and independent retailers in the vibrant Freihaus area.

Landstraße
Heavily populated and near Vienna's center, Landstraße boasts the 18th-century Belvedere Castle and gardens, Hundertwasserhaus flats, KunstHausWien, and Mozart's grave at St. Marx Cemetery.

Mariahilf
Mainly residential, Mariahilf boasts Vienna's bustling shopping street, Mariahilfer Straße, and attractions like Haus des Meeres aquarium and Raimundtheater. Diverse shops and restaurants await exploration.
